
python
文章平均质量分 75
小肥兔
一只中华小神兔而已
展开
-
Python 实例方法、类方法、静态方法的区别与作用
Python中至少有三种比较常见的方法类型,即实例方法,类方法、静态方法。它们是如何定义的呢?如何调用的呢?它们又有何区别和作用呢?且看下文。首先,这三种方法都定义在类中。下面我先简单说一下怎么定义和调用的。(PS:实例对象的权限最大。)三大方法实例方法 定义 第一个参数必须是实例对象,该参数名一般约定为“self”,通过它来传递实例的属性和方法(也可以传类的属性和方法);调用 只能由实例对象调用。类方法定义 使用装饰...转载 2021-12-07 19:52:46 · 130 阅读 · 0 评论 -
装有多个版本python下使用pip库下载问题
Anaconda 是一个 python解释器+众多包+众多工具(比如pip)+集成平台的(比如spyder)的集合,而我们官网下载下的python,单单是一个python解释器而已,他只会生成如下一个文件。我安到了D盘而Anaconda生成如下文件夹同时这两个玩意下载时都问你是否加入环境变量,如下这是什么作用?这几个里面装了很多可执行程序(pip),以及一些文件。当我们在cmd(windows系统下)使用pip 下载时,它搜索pip.exe优先在当前目录下搜索,然后才是p..原创 2020-08-06 16:30:51 · 624 阅读 · 0 评论 -
如何在PyCharm中用conda创建新的虚拟环境,并在新的虚拟环境中进行资源下载,以及下载巨慢的问题
pycharm下的py文件要运行,地有他相应的环境,要么之前创建的环境,要怎么自己创建个新的,你如果不创建环境,那将用默认的环境,要创建新的环境具体过程如下 :打开Setting后,具体操作顺序如下图:我的新环境名字叫pymrfbp-master输入如下指令:conda env list可得到目前已有的环境,base是基本环境由于我用的是Ubuntu,所以我激发新建环境的语句是在Terminal中输入:source activate pymrfbp-ma...原创 2020-12-05 16:44:54 · 1388 阅读 · 0 评论 -
如何在Ubuntu上使用Matplotlib绘图时,使用中文注释?
先上中文字体的百度盘地址:https://pan.baidu.com/s/1Rp5OoNc_ouOjsnsn8Vt3jw提取码:6666很简单!!!就俩步!!第一步:找到你的环境所在地,一般都是 XXXXX/pythonX.X/site-packages/matplotlib/mpl-data/fonts/ttf蓝字部分取决于你用不用虚拟环境,如果用一般是提供虚拟环境支持的平台(比如Anaconda)/env/虚拟环境名/lib/pythonX.X/sit...原创 2020-12-05 17:11:35 · 296 阅读 · 0 评论